What Is SSO ID Rajasthan and How Does It Work?

Rajasthan digital infrastructure functions through a centralized login system called SSO ID. This identity system enables streamlined access to numerous online services without repeated account creation. Users handle departmental tasks, employment services, document verification, and scheme applications through one integrated platform.

Digital expansion across the state increased demand for uniform authentication, and SSO fulfills that requirement with unified access flow. Users bypass long registration cycles, multiple passwords, and redundant form submissions. Once an account activates, connected services open automatically through intelligent data mapping.

Daily digital operations become smoother because this system merges government records, citizen identity parameters, and departmental workflows. Through this structure, students, citizens, workers, businesses, and employees manage tasks through a secure interface with consistent accessibility.

User Groups Covered Under the SSO Platform

SSO ID supports citizens, employees, businesses, educational applicants, service seekers, and department-level teams. Each group accesses functions tailored to its needs through designated modules. Students manage exam forms, while businesses handle compliance actions. Government workers use employee dashboards linked through SIPF identity systems. This diversity strengthens the portal’s utility across society.

Supported Entry Modes for Different User Types

The portal offers login routes through Aadhaar, Bhamashah, Jan Aadhaar, and SIPF identity systems. These pathways maintain flexibility for citizens, employees, and institutions. Identity records merge automatically with backend systems after login. Users access services without repeated mapping of personal details.

Employee and Administrative Tools

Government employees manage attendance, payslips, service records, and internal workflows through SIPF-linked login routes. Administrative teams use shared data pools for document processing. This system enhances accountability by maintaining continuous digital trails. Multi-department usage grows because of seamless data circulation.
